Does the IRS really have a tax relief program?

Yes, the Internal Revenue Service offers a variety of programs designed to assist taxpayers in resolving their tax debt. These programs include options like the Offer in Compromise and installment agreements, which are detailed in specific IRS publications and forms.

How do I get my IRS debt forgiven?

To pursue forgiveness of IRS debt, you can explore the Offer in Compromise program, which allows for settlement of your tax liability for less than the full amount owed. This requires demonstrating financial hardship and inability to pay the full debt to the IRS.

What is the IRS one time forgiveness?

The IRS does not have a program explicitly termed 'one-time forgiveness.' However, the Offer in Compromise program serves as a singular opportunity to resolve tax debt by settling for a reduced amount, subject to strict IRS eligibility requirements and approval.

Who qualifies for IRS relief?

Qualification for IRS relief is contingent upon a taxpayer's demonstrable inability to pay their full tax liability. The IRS assesses factors such as income, expenses, and asset equity to determine eligibility for programs like payment plans or an Offer in Compromise.
